The Role Of Managed IT In Facilitating Remote Work

Posted on: 16 August 2023

The digital age has brought about many transformations in the way businesses operate. Among the most profound is the shift towards remote work. This movement was already on an upward trajectory before the unexpected push from global events. Now, as remote work becomes an integral part of many organizations, the role of managed IT in ensuring smooth operations is more significant than ever.

Ensuring Seamless Connectivity

Remote work thrives on connectivity. Managed IT services play a pivotal role by ensuring that employees can connect to their work infrastructure without hitches. Whether it's VPN services, cloud storage solutions, or dedicated servers, these IT experts ensure that the backbone of remote work — the technology that supports it — is robust and reliable.

Upholding Cybersecurity Standards

With the freedom of remote work comes the responsibility of safeguarding company data. Cybersecurity threats lurk everywhere, especially when workers access company resources from varied locations. Managed IT services bring to the table state-of-the-art security tools and practices. By regularly updating firewalls, monitoring network traffic, and enforcing stringent access controls, these professionals keep potential threats at bay.

Optimizing Collaboration Tools

The essence of a productive remote team lies in effective communication. Managed IT services assist businesses in selecting, deploying, and maintaining the best collaboration tools suited for their operations. From video conferencing software to project management tools, ensuring that every team member has access to effective communication channels is crucial.

Offering Round-the-Clock Support

It's inevitable: tech issues will arise. When they do, having a managed IT team ready to troubleshoot and resolve problems ensures minimal disruption. This constant availability is even more critical in remote work environments where a minor tech hiccup can halt a day's work. With a dedicated IT team, remote employees know that help is always a call away, regardless of their location or time zone.

Training and Best Practices

Adopting remote work involves more than just handing out tools. There's a need for training and the propagation of best practices. Managed IT services often extend their expertise to educating teams on how to use tools efficiently, maintain cybersecurity, and optimize their home networks for better performance.

Remote work, when facilitated correctly, offers numerous benefits, from increased flexibility to reduced overhead costs. The backbone that supports this modality is robust IT infrastructure and practices. By entrusting these complexities to experts in managed IT services, businesses can focus on what they do best, leaving the intricacies of technology in capable hands.
